Hmm... Need to start worrying a bit less about mpg and perhaps enjoy the car a bit more. Did an eco run yesterday.At least 56mph so not holding trucks up and never close enough to be slipstreaming. And yes, any warmer and I would have wanted the a/c on. 100 miles, average speed 49mph, trip comp average 70.4mpg. The journey was dull.
